Cloudflare is introducing a Zero Trust SIM as part of its Zero Trust platform.

Most devices will be compatible, and even more will be once Cloudflare starts selling physical SIM cards for the service.

The company also previewed an IoT device platform dubbed IoT Platform, with the goal of providing a unified view of a fleet of connected devices.

Cloudflare has announced Zero Trust for Mobile Operators, allowing service providers to offer mobile security tools through its platform.

Before it reaches the Internet, cloud, or other devices, every packet that leaves each IoT device can be inspected, approved, or rejected by policies that customers create.

The global mobile security market was worth $3.3 billion in 2020 and is expected to grow to $22.1 billion by 2030.
